Transaction 50a5a10f9eed57b5e53e24a06e6060a8d4d4e6e6c067507a30c7baafd25b73bb

1 Input
1 Outputs
  • 50a5a10f9eed57b5e53e24a06e6060a8d4d4e6e6c067507a30c7baafd25b73bb:0
  • value  27497690
    address  3HSWY5JA5sEmFErXB7hd1SMXXMsEcMWrky